Events: delete

Löscht einen Termin. Probieren Sie es jetzt aus oder sehen Sie sich ein Beispiel an.

Anfrage

HTTP-Anfrage

DELETE https://www.googleapis.com/calendar/v3/calendars/calendarId/events/eventId

Parameter

Parametername Wert Beschreibung
Pfadparameter
calendarId string Kalender-ID. Rufen Sie zum Abrufen von Kalender-IDs die Methode calendarList.list auf. Wenn Sie auf den Hauptkalender des aktuell angemeldeten Nutzers zugreifen möchten, verwenden Sie die „primary“ Keyword.
eventId string Ereignis-ID.
Optionale Abfrageparameter
sendNotifications boolean Verworfen. Verwenden Sie stattdessen sendUpdates.

Gibt an, ob Benachrichtigungen zum Löschen des Termins gesendet werden sollen. Beachten Sie, dass einige E-Mails möglicherweise trotzdem gesendet werden, auch wenn Sie den Wert auf false setzen. Der Standardwert ist false.
sendUpdates string Gäste, die über das Löschen des Termins benachrichtigt werden sollen.

Zulässige Werte sind: <ph type="x-smartling-placeholder">
    </ph>
  • all“: Benachrichtigungen werden an alle Gäste gesendet.
  • externalOnly“: Benachrichtigungen werden nur an Gäste gesendet, die Google Kalender nicht verwenden.
  • none“: Es werden keine Benachrichtigungen gesendet. Für Aufgaben der Kalendermigration sollten Sie stattdessen die Methode Events.import verwenden.

Autorisierung

Für diese Anfrage ist eine Autorisierung in mindestens einem der folgenden Bereiche erforderlich:

Umfang
https://www.googleapis.com/auth/calendar
https://www.googleapis.com/auth/calendar.events

Weitere Informationen finden Sie auf der Seite Authentifizierung und Autorisierung.

Anfragetext

Mit dieser Methode keinen Anfragetext bereitstellen.

Antwort

Wenn der Vorgang erfolgreich ist, gibt diese Methode einen leeren Antworttext zurück.

Beispiele

Hinweis: Bei den für diese Methode verfügbaren Codebeispielen sind nicht alle unterstützten Programmiersprachen vertreten. Eine Liste der unterstützten Sprachen finden Sie auf der Seite für Clientbibliotheken.

Java

Verwendet die Java-Clientbibliothek.

import com.google.api.services.calendar.Calendar;

// ...

// Initialize Calendar service with valid OAuth credentials
Calendar service = new Calendar.Builder(httpTransport, jsonFactory, credentials)
    .setApplicationName("applicationName").build();

// Delete an event
service.events().delete('primary', "eventId").execute();

Python

Verwendet die Python-Clientbibliothek.

service.events().delete(calendarId='primary', eventId='eventId').execute()

PHP

Verwendet die PHP-Clientbibliothek.

$service->events->delete('primary', 'eventId');

Ruby

Verwendet die Ruby-Clientbibliothek.

client.delete_event('primary', 'eventId')

Testen!

Verwenden Sie den unten angegebenen APIs Explorer, um diese Methode für Livedaten aufzurufen und die Antwort einzusehen.